INVASIVE TICKS ARE SPREADING WITHOUT ANY MALES

 The intrusive populace of Oriental longhorned ticks in the Unified Specifies most likely started with 3 or more self-cloning women from northeastern Australia or europe, inning accordance with a brand-new study.

Oriental longhorned ticks outside the US can carry incapacitating illness. In the US and somewhere else they can endanger animals and pets. The new study in the journal Zoonoses and Public Health and wellness sheds new light on the beginning of these ticks and how they are spreading out throughout the nation.


"While additional examples from the tick's native range are had to identify more exactly the resource of the US intro, our information recommend that they originated from several locations in northeastern Asia—either through a solitary intro of at the very least 3 ticks or as several intros from various populaces," says lead writer Andrea M. Egizi, a visiting teacher in the entomology division at Rutgers University-New Brunswick and a research study researcher with the Monmouth Region Tick-borne Illness Lab that the Rutgers Facility for Vector Biology holds.


In 2017, the Rutgers Facility for Vector Biology and various other scientists detected an invasion of the Oriental longhorned tick (Haemaphysalis longicornis), which is belonging to Eastern Australia or europe, in New Jacket. It was the very first time established populaces of this species had been detected in the US. Succeeding examinations found the tick to be extensive in the eastern US. Scientists found it has been present in New Jacket since at the very least 2013.


Although this species transfers major diseases to individuals and pets in various other nations, experts have no idea whether the tick populaces in the Unified Specifies will make individuals ill, inning accordance with the US Centers for Illness Control and Avoidance.


The species has 2 forms: one with men and women, and one with self-cloning women that lay eggs without having to companion, a procedure called parthenogenesis. The self-cloning form, devoid of the need to appearance for companions, is particularly most likely to flourish and spread out. A solitary female can develop a fast-growing populace. This kind entered Australia and New Zealand in the very early 1900s, and currently causes considerable losses in the livestocks industry.


The scientists employed about 25 collaborators at 20 organizations to obtain examples of Oriental longhorned ticks throughout the US and globally, and used gene sequencing to spot hereditary resemblances and distinctions amongst various populaces.
